| enalapril | <chemical> Orally active inhibitor of kininase II. It controls essential and renal hypertension, improves glomerular filtration rate and effective renal blood flow, and decreases renal vascular resistance without producing adverse effects on salt and water excretion or body fluid composition. Pharmacological action: angiotensin-converting enzyme inhibitors, antihypertensive agents. Chemical name: L-Proline, 1-(N-(1-(ethoxycarbonyl)-3-phenylpropyl)-L-alanyl)-, (S)- (12 Dec 1998) |

| enalapril maleate | L-Proline, 1-[N-[1-(ethoxycarbonyl)-3-phenylpropyl]-l-alanyl]-,(S)-, (Z)-2-butenedioate (1:1);a prodrug for enalaprilat, an angiotensin-converting enzyme inhibitor used as an anti-hypertensive agent. (05 Mar 2000) |
